Understanding Small Hole Chicken Wire Mesh
Small hole chicken wire mesh, as the name suggests, is a type of wire netting designed with smaller openings to provide a tighter barrier against intruders—be they human or animal. This type of mesh is particularly beneficial in protecting poultry from predators such as raccoons, foxes, and even smaller birds of prey. Additionally, the smaller holes prevent chicks or smaller breed chickens from escaping, addressing a significant concern for poultry farmers.
The wire used in manufacturing this mesh is typically made from galvanized steel or coated with plastic to enhance durability and corrosion resistance. This makes the mesh not only strong and sturdy but also able to withstand the elements and last for many years in various outdoor conditions.
The Manufacturing Process
The production of small hole chicken wire mesh begins with the selection of high-quality raw materials. Factories source galvanized or coated steel wire, which is crucial for the mesh's longevity. The wire is then drawn into the required thickness and cut into manageable lengths for easier handling.
Once the wire is prepared, the next step involves weaving. The weaving process is where the magic happens—machine looms intricately interlace the wire to create a mesh. The design parameters such as hole size, wire gauge, and overall dimensions are meticulously followed to ensure uniformity and strength throughout the product.
After weaving, the mesh undergoes a series of quality checks. These inspections aim to identify any defects such as weak points or inconsistencies in the weave. Quality assurance is a crucial phase as it ensures that each square meter of mesh meets industry standards and is safe for use in poultry environments.
Once approved, the mesh is cut into various sizes based on market demand or customer specifications. It is then wrapped and packaged, ready for distribution to wholesalers and retailers globally. The packaging phase is equally important, as it protects the product from damage during transportation and storage.
Applications in Poultry Farming
The applications of small hole chicken wire mesh in poultry farms extend far beyond just fencing. Farmers utilize it for constructing coops, runs, and aviaries, creating safe habitats for their birds. The material is also beneficial in establishing protective barriers around feed areas to prevent contamination from wild animals, thus maintaining the health of the flock.
Furthermore, small hole chicken wire mesh is an economical solution for farmers. Its durability reduces the frequency of replacements, and its effectiveness in preventing predator attacks ultimately saves farmers time and financial loss linked to livestock theft or injury.
